Femtosecond Thomson scattering X-ray source based on laser wakefield accelerator for ultrafast X-ray absorption spectroscopy
- 1. Chemistry Division, Argonne National Laboratory, Argonne, IL 60439 (United States)
- 2. Accelerator Systems Division, Argonne National Laboratory, Argonne, IL 60439 (United States)
Description
A novel source of femtosecond keV X-ray pulses based on Thomson scattering from a terawatt laser wakefield accelerator is being developed for chemical studies. The characteristics of the source, based on recent calculations and experiments, are discussed. Due to its short pulse duration, high flux and collimation this X-ray source is very well suited for ultrafast time-resolved X-ray absorption experiments to study short-living transient structures in gasses, liquids and solids. As an example of such an experiment, we propose to study the solvent-solute dynamics in charge-transfer-to-solvent processes
